Im Gespräch mit Dr. Anna Paul, Dr. Stefan Schmidt-Troschke und Nicolas Bach Am 13. September 2021 – kurz vor der Bundestagswahl – startet das erste Bürgergutachten Gesundheit in Deutschland. Aber was ist ein Bürgergutachten überhaupt? Bei dieser Form der Bürgerbeteiligung diskutieren bis zu 200 zufällig ausgewählte Bürgerinnen und Bürger aus verschiedenen Städten zu einem bestimmten Thema, setzen sich intensiv damit auseinander und geben schlussendlich Empfehlungen und Lösungsvorschläge an die Politik ab. Barbara Waxman, a gerontologist, author and coach, has coined the term middlescence to describe a new stage in midlife and beyond.She describes it as a transitional period often accompanied by physical changes, as well as social and economic changes. Sound familiar? Physical and hormonal changes are what we think of when we talk about adolescence. More important, Middlescence is like adolescence but with wisdom thrown in.
